It’s been a very slow news cycle for the Philadelphia Eagles recently but somehow John Stolnis and I found an hour’s worth of content to discuss on the latest BGN Radio episode. (An episode that features important new intro music, by the way.) Topics include:
THE LATEST ON NICK FOLES
- Adam Schefter say it’s not illegal for the Eagles to tag and trade Foles after all
- The franchise tag window opened on Friday. Are the Eagles actually going to tag Foles?
- How do the Eagles work out the cap situation if they trade Foles?
- Is it Jacksonville or bust for Foles? If the Jaguars go in a different direction at quarterback, where does he end up?
- BLG wonders if Foles might actually prefer to be tagged. Is Foles really getting 25+ million on the open market?
LE’VEON BELL AND ANTONIO BROWN
- The Eagles have been linked to both Steelers malcontents this week. Which one would you rather have, if any?
- Do you want the Eagles to go after Bell?
- Talking about non-Bell running back options for Philly
POTENTIAL EAGLES TRADES
- ESPN suggested three trade ideas for the Eagles. None of them seem super realistic but how can we alter them so that they might actually happen?
- What’s the most you would give up for Jalen Ramsey?
- Should the Eagles try to acquire a veteran cornerback this offseason? Stolnis isn’t so sold on the CB position.
- Would the Eagles really bring LeSean McCoy back?
JMATT SAYS CARSON WENTZ DESERVES GRACE
- Jordan Matthews echoed the refrain we’ve been saying!
FREE AGENT CONNECTIONS
- Looking at which players the Eagles might target in free agency due to past connections
- BLG’s names to keep a close eye on: Za’Darius Smith, Preston Brown, Spencer Ware, Breshad Perriman, Kayvon Webster
- Who do you really want the Eagles to target?
